The document discusses VLSI (Very Large Scale Integration) systems and the VLSI design flow. VLSI systems integrate millions of electronic components into a small chip area. The objectives of VLSI design are high circuit speed, low power consumption, and minimizing design area. The VLSI design flow involves idea conception, specifying requirements, designing architecture, register transfer level coding in VHDL, RTL verification through simulation, synthesis into logic gates, sending to a foundry for fabrication, and producing the final integrated circuit chip.

Classification of ICs
Size classification( historical )
<100 SSI 1963
100-3000 MSI 1970
3000 – 30000 LSI 1975
30000 – 1000000 VLSI 1980
> 1000000 ULSI 1990

9. 4. RTL coding
RTL - register transfer level.
• This implies that the VHDL code written
based on the architecture describes how
data is transformed as it is passed from
register to register.

11. 5. RTL Verification
RTL simulation and verification is one of the important
step. This ensures that the design is logically correct and
without major timing errors. It is advantageous to
perform this step, especially in the early stages of the
design.

13. 6. synthesis
This is where the design now start to get physical. Logic
synthesis is a process by which the desired circuit
behavior i.e. Register Transistor Level is turned into a
design in terms of logic gates which drives the circuit or
architecture.
